What College Basketball Moneyline Betting Actually Means

A moneyline bet is the most direct wager in college basketball — no point spread, no cover, just pick the team that wins. Negative numbers (like -140) show the favorite: you'd need to stake $140 to return $100 in profit. Positive numbers (like +120) show the underdog: a $100 stake returns $120 in profit if they pull it off. Our sportsbook displays

both sides simultaneously so you can compare value in one glance. Line movement happens as tip-off approaches, especially when key players are listed as questionable. Checking back closer to game time often gives you a sharper read on where the market has shifted and whether the value has moved in your direction.

College Basketball Moneyline Glossary

New to reading a moneyline? These are the terms that actually come up when you're looking at a college basketball board — plain definitions, no filler.

What is a moneyline in college basketball?

A moneyline is a straight-up bet on which team wins a game. No points spread involved — the odds adjust to reflect each team's chances, shown as a positive or negative number.

What does the favorite mean on a moneyline?

The favorite is the team expected to win, shown with a negative number like -150. You stake more than you stand to profit because the market considers them more likely to cover the result.

What is the underdog in a moneyline bet?

The underdog carries a positive number like +130. A smaller stake returns larger profit if they win outright — the line reflects the lower probability the market assigns to that outcome.

What is juice or vig on a moneyline?

Juice, also called vig, is the sportsbook's built-in margin. It's why both sides of a moneyline don't add up to even money — the gap between -110 and +100 is where the book holds its edge.

What does line movement mean for a college basketball game?

Line movement is when the moneyline number shifts from its opening position. It usually signals sharp money, injury news, or high betting volume on one side pushing the market to rebalance.

What is a same-game parlay on a moneyline?

A same-game parlay combines a moneyline pick with other props or totals from the same college basketball game. All legs must hit for the parlay to pay out — higher risk, higher combined return.
